Willow Tree Removal in Aiken, SC
Willow tree removal services involve the careful cutting and complete removal of willow trees from residential or commercial properties. These services are often requested when a tree is diseased, damaged, or poses a safety risk due to its size or location. Property owners may also seek removal to clear space for new landscaping projects or to eliminate obstructions that interfere with utility lines or structures. The process typically includes assessing the tree’s condition, safely dismantling it, and removing all debris to restore the property’s appearance and safety.
Before requesting willow tree removal, property owners should consider the tree’s size, location, and overall health. It’s important to understand any potential impact on surrounding structures, nearby trees, and the landscape. Additionally, knowing whether permits are required for removal and understanding the disposal options for the removed material can help in planning the project. Proper evaluation ensures a safe, efficient removal process that aligns with the property’s needs and local regulations.

Willow Tree Removal Questions
When is tree removal necessary for a willow tree? Tree removal may be needed if the willow shows signs of disease, extensive damage, or poses a safety risk to nearby structures or people.
What are common reasons homeowners request willow tree removal? Requests often include overgrowth, root intrusion into foundations, or the tree becoming unstable due to age or weather damage.
How does the removal process typically work? The process involves safely cutting and removing the tree, including handling any remaining stump or root systems as needed.
What should property owners consider before removing a willow tree? Considerations include the tree's size, location, potential impact on landscape, and any local regulations or permits required.
